Abstract

In order to enable the recycling of FRP waste, the pulverization method is proposed based on surface grinding process. In the experiments, the pulverization characteristics are examined, and then, the change in the property of the FRP material pulverized to particles is confirmed. From the examination, the following were clarified: The FRP material can be pulverized with surface grinding process, and the sizes of the generated particles are almost 10μm or less. The size distribution of the generated particles hardly changes regardless of the change in grinding condition, such as depth of cut or feed rate. However, the increase in depth of cut or feed rate makes the particles easily cohere together. To improve the pulverization efficiency, the supply of the semi-cold-air is effective because this markedly prevents the particle cohesion. The pulverization improves the water suspension ability of FRP in water, and this gives FRP waste the possibility of recycling.
